Transaction e52bebc85f703f2d04fa4466f077c176bb494d1fe16b431f975454d8f600c83e
1 Input
1 Output
-
e52bebc85f703f2d04fa4466f077c176bb494d1fe16b431f975454d8f600c83e:0
- value
- 170003034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 095cf4b2c31ba69f58533f9f213e4706b7c589a5 OP_EQUAL
- address
- 32YXMxQaTbhxucMKrt3TKRKhZoYS7XEAaj